Prototype 'Fluid Circuit Board' Promises 1,000x Faster Hardware Iteration

A stealth deep tech startup has emerged from the shadows to reveal a truly revolutionary piece of hardware: a prototype of what it boldly dubs the 'world’s first fluid circuit board.' This innovative board distinguished itself through its unprecedented ability to be physically rewired in an astonishingly short timeframe—less than a minute. The implications of this technology are profound, as the startup claims it could drastically reduce the time needed for hardware iteration, making the design and testing process up to 1,000 times faster than what is achievable with conventional Printed Circuit Boards (PCBs).

Traditional PCB manufacturing involves a multi-step process of etching, drilling, and soldering that is time-consuming and expensive for each design revision. A 'fluid circuit board,' by contrast, suggests a dynamic and reconfigurable platform where circuits can be altered almost instantly, bypassing the physical manufacturing bottleneck. This massive leap in flexibility and speed would be a game-changer for industries relying on rapid prototyping, such as AI development, robotics, and custom electronics. Engineers could test multiple circuit configurations in quick succession, accelerating innovation and bringing products to market at an unprecedented pace. The full details of the technology remain under wraps, but the promise of such a flexible and rapid-iterating hardware platform is poised to disrupt established development workflows and open new frontiers in electronic design.
